Ivory Coast - Import of Imines

Since 2014, Ivory Coast Import of Imines jumped by 7.9% year on year. With $80,395.55 in 2019, the country was ranked number 86 comparing other countries in Import of Imines. Ivory Coast is overtaken by Ethiopia, which was ranked number 85 at $90,598 and is followed by Latvia with $66,134.18. China lead the ranking with $184,670,643.31 in 2019, that is an increase of 4.4% versus 2018. United States, Germany and Switzerland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Oman witnessed the best average annual growth at +129% per year, while Albania was the worst growing country at -72.4% per year.
